Already when I lift the watch up, I feel the power! It’s like gravity is double on the watch. Heavy. Super heavy! Not a big fan of black case watches, but the surface of the Tantalum is astounding! Matt polished, dark metal… Matt, but still with a hint of shine, hiding just under the surface. Tantalum is only 5 Atomic numbers from Platinum. Atomic Mass (amu) TA: 180.948 verses PL: 195.078.
The two big Dauphine hands look like shiny sharp blades, just waiting to cut something in pieces…
The three black sapphire bridges (the third is on the Tourbillon cage) looks like hi-tech body armor. This watch could stop a bullet!
The only thing breaking the grey and sliver scales are the Tourbillon in gold. Like an all seeing eye, never resting, constant on the move… Searching for the next target…
The big red jewel on top of the elliptic pattern decorated barrel enhances this feeling. Yes, I get a bit of Lord of the Rings feeling here – the black tower with the beaming eye!
A zoom in on the dial shows the circular pattern and you can also see the ellipses on the barrel. I get almost a radioactive feeling of the watch!
The open case back gives a full view of the Bi-Axis Tourbillon rotating.
Here seen from another angle. Even the movement looks bullet proof!
